About this Episode
What happens when the pace of technological change exceeds our human and organizational capacity to absorb it?
In this episode, Bob ’n Joyce explore that question in the context of a convergence of technological forces unlike anything we have experienced before. Amy Webb, renowned futurist and CEO of the Future Today Institute, believes we are entering a technology “supercycle”—the coming together of AI, advanced sensors, and biotechnology in ways that could fundamentally reshape how we live, work, lead, and organize.
The question isn’t whether Webb has every detail of the future exactly right. It’s whether leaders and organizations are prepared for the magnitude and speed of the change she sees coming.
Joyce even wonders whether organizations should be hiring only people under 30 to help them prepare for what’s ahead—which is a bit ironic coming from two people over 65. But perhaps that’s part of the point: preparing for the future will require fresh perspectives, hard-earned wisdom, and the humility to recognize that none of us has this figured out.
Join us for a provocative conversation about what this means for leaders, organizations, and especially those of us who practice OD. We help organizations prepare for change—but are we prepared to change ourselves?
